Elevated levels of CD56+ T Cells, CD16+ CD56+ T Cells, and CD56dim NK Cells in herpes simplex virus type 1 seropositive healthy individuals.

Abstract

OBJECTIVES

To investigate the numbers of natural killer (NK) cells, CD56+ T-cells and CD56- T cells, and the levels ofCD16 in healthy individuals seropositive for herpes simplex virus Type 1 (HSV-1). Specifically, it seeks to measure the levels of these cells to learn about the possible immunological significance during HSV-1 seropositive status.

METHODS

This study employed a cross-sectional research design to examine the levels of CD56+ T-cells and CD16+ among individuals seropositive for herpes simplex virus type 1 (HSV-1) in Taif city. A total of 112 participants were enrolled, with HSV-1 serostatus determined via ELISA, and cellular evaluation conducted using flow cytometry. The study was performed between January 2023 to July 2023.

RESULTS

Our study found 36% HSV-1 seropositivity, contrasting with higher rates in Saudi Arabia. No significant age or gender differences were observed. HSV-1 seropositive individuals showed elevated dim CD56 NK cells and CD56+ T-cells, aligning with prior research on lymphocyte infiltration during HSV-1 activation. Further investigation is warranted for CD56- T-cells and bright NK cells.

CONCLUSION

HSV-1 seropositive individuals showed elevated dim CD56 NK cells and CD56+ T-cells, consistent with lymphocyte activities during viral activation. CD16 expression on CD56+ T-cells suggests their involvement in viral defence, emphasizing the need for further investigation into immune responses against HSV-1.

摘要

目的

研究单纯疱疹病毒1型(HSV-1)血清学阳性的健康个体中自然杀伤(NK)细胞、CD56⁺ T细胞和CD56⁻ T细胞的数量以及CD16的水平。具体而言,旨在测量这些细胞的水平,以了解HSV-1血清学阳性状态期间可能的免疫学意义。

方法

本研究采用横断面研究设计,检测塔伊夫市单纯疱疹病毒1型(HSV-1)血清学阳性个体中CD56⁺ T细胞和CD16⁺的水平。共招募了112名参与者,通过酶联免疫吸附测定(ELISA)确定HSV-1血清状态,并使用流式细胞术进行细胞评估。该研究于2023年1月至2023年7月进行。

结果

我们的研究发现HSV-1血清阳性率为36%,与沙特阿拉伯的较高比率形成对比。未观察到显著的年龄或性别差异。HSV-1血清学阳性个体显示低表达CD56自然杀伤细胞和CD56⁺ T细胞升高,这与之前关于HSV-1激活期间淋巴细胞浸润的研究一致。对于CD56⁻ T细胞和高表达自然杀伤细胞,有必要进一步研究。

结论

HSV-1血清学阳性个体显示低表达CD56自然杀伤细胞和CD56⁺ T细胞升高,这与病毒激活期间的淋巴细胞活动一致。CD56⁺ T细胞上的CD16表达表明它们参与病毒防御,强调需要进一步研究针对HSV-1的免疫反应。
